Convallaria majalis

Convallaria majalis, commonly known as the Lily of the Valley, features small and sweetly fragrant blooms that are borne as clusters in spring. They are complemented with broad and lush, dark green leaves which provides for a wonderful colour contrast as it grows to 20 cm tall and the same wide. Convallaria majalis is commonly added to mixed plantings, planted around the base of trees, grown in a container, used in cottage gardens, planted alongside a water feature, or mass planted for a stunning display.

Why Choose Lily of the Valley for Your Garden?

Lily of the Valley is admired not only for its classic beauty but also for its incredible resilience. This plant flourishes in shaded and semi-shaded garden beds, producing elegant arching stems adorned with dainty white blooms in spring. Its sweet scent is one of the garden’s earliest and most memorable rewards. Ideal for naturalising beneath trees or lining pathways, Lily of the Valley quickly forms enchanting carpets of green, crowding out weeds and providing continuous visual interest.

How to Grow Lily of the Valley in New Zealand

To enjoy the classic aroma and beauty of Lily of the Valley plants near me, choose a cool, sheltered location with moist, humus-rich soil. Plant the rhizomes in autumn or early spring, covering them lightly with soil and keeping them consistently moist as they become established. Once settled, they require little attention, reliably returning year after year.
